LUXOR SYSTEM
Swedish Fairchild Channel F release.
A much better looking Swedish version of the Fairchild Channel F. The black answering machine look is much better than the 70's station wagon wood paneling look in my opinion. Don't know if any Sweden only games were released, but chances are there probably are some exclusive European ones. Console is a PAL version but is too primitive to notice the difference, so with some fanagalling you can get NTSC games to work on the PAL unit fine, and vice versa. Looks pretty close to the English Adam Grandstand but without the tape-recorder like buttons.

Name:
Luxor Programmable game system
Company:
Luxor
Year:
1979
Games:
30
CPU :
8 bit Fairchild F8,1.78Mhz
Memory :
64 bytes Ram
Sound :
4 sound channels / stereo
Resolution :
208x108
Colors :
16
